Section 1 – Registrant’s Business and Operations

 

Item 1.01                                             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ement

 

On February 16, 2005, Isolagen Technologies, Inc. (“Isolagen Technologies”), a wholly owned subsidiary of  Isolagen, Inc. (“Isolagen”), entered into a lease agreement with Beltway 8 Service Center Investors Ltd. (“Lease Agreement”).  The lease term commences on March 1, 2005 and terminates on April 30, 2008.  The Lease Agreement provides for the following rental payments: (a) $89,094 during fiscal 2005, (b) $139,581 during fiscal 2006, (c) $148, 490 during fiscal 2007, and (d) $50,487 during fiscal 2008.  The Lease Agreement also provides for the payment of certain common operating expenses, initially estimated to be $37,500 per year.

 

The foregoing is a summary description of the terms and conditions of the Lease Agreement and by its nature is incomplete. It is qualified in the entirety by the text of the respective Lease Agreement, a copy of which is filed as an exhibit to this Current Report on Form 8-K.
